West Virginia sits at a genuinely interesting inflection point for immersive technology adoption. The state is rebuilding its economic identity after generations of dependence on coal extraction, and that rebuilding has created unusual receptivity to technology investments that most comparable-sized states in the region haven't yet embraced with the same institutional seriousness.

West Virginia University's research programs in Morgantown have been building genuine depth in human-computer interaction, virtual reality, and simulation technology that feeds both the state's growing technology community and creates academic collaboration opportunities for commercial metaverse development that most people associate exclusively with coastal universities. That research foundation has been quietly seeding West Virginia's technology ecosystem with capabilities that will reshape how outside observers evaluate the state's technology relevance over the next decade.

The tourism sector serving the New River Gorge National Park, the Greenbrier resort, and West Virginia's extensive outdoor recreation landscape creates visitor experience and destination marketing opportunities where immersive technology creates genuine commercial differentiation. A virtual experience of New River Gorge's dramatic geology and whitewater character can reach audiences worldwide who wouldn't otherwise consider West Virginia as a destination - converting virtual engagement into physical visits in ways that brochures and video never achieve at the same conversion rates.

Virtual Reality Development

Virtual reality development for West Virginia's market serves industrial training, healthcare simulation, architectural visualization, and the outdoor recreation sector's visitor engagement applications.

Energy infrastructure training VR creates immersive environments where West Virginia's energy workforce develops safe operational competency in new power generation and transmission technologies without the cost and safety risk of training errors on actual operational equipment. Healthcare workforce VR for rural West Virginia creates clinical procedure training environments that reduce the geographic barriers to quality professional development that West Virginia's dispersed healthcare infrastructure creates for frontline healthcare workers who can't easily travel to centralized training facilities.

Augmented Reality Development

Augmented reality development creates practically grounded opportunities for West Virginia's industrial, tourism, and educational sectors where digital information overlaid on physical environments creates genuine operational and experiential value.

Industrial maintenance AR for West Virginia's energy sector creates field guidance applications that overlay equipment diagnostic information, maintenance procedure steps, and safety protocol reminders onto the physical machinery that technicians are working with - reducing errors and training time for complex maintenance workflows where procedure accuracy carries safety and operational consequences. New River Gorge tourism AR creates visitor experience applications that overlay geological history, ecological information, and outdoor recreation guidance onto the physical park landscape that visitors are already exploring - deepening engagement in ways that static interpretive signage and printed guides don't produce for digitally native visitor demographics.

1. How long does metaverse development take for a West Virginia organization?

A focused VR training environment or AR visitor experience built for a specific, well-defined use case can reach deployment in twelve to eighteen weeks. Comprehensive metaverse platforms with persistent virtual worlds, multiplayer functionality, or blockchain integration run considerably longer based on what the project actually requires rather than what fits a proposal timeline built around winning the engagement.

3. How does rural connectivity affect metaverse development for West Virginia applications?

West Virginia's rural connectivity landscape requires metaverse experiences designed for variable network conditions rather than assuming the consistent high-bandwidth connectivity that urban metaverse development often takes for granted - which shapes streaming architecture, asset loading design, and offline functionality decisions from the beginning of development rather than as modifications after deployment reveals connectivity failures in actual West Virginia operational environments.
